BeMyEye: The Brand’s Eye in the Field

BeMyEye is one of the most well-known mystery shopping apps in Europe, with a community of over two million users. Its operation is simple and intuitive: after downloading the app and creating a profile, the user sees available missions in their area on a map. Each “job” includes a detailed description of the tasks to be performed, the offered payment, and the maximum time to complete it. Once a mission is booked, you go to the designated store and follow the instructions, which usually consist of answering a questionnaire and taking a few photos as proof.

Types of Missions and Potential Earnings

Missions on BeMyEye are varied. They range from a simple check for a product’s presence on the shelf to verifying a promotional campaign, and even full audits on the layout of an entire product category. Some tasks may require brief interaction with store staff, acting as a true mystery shopper. Payments vary based on the complexity and urgency of the mission, starting from a few euros for 5-10 minute tasks up to more substantial amounts, which can reach up to 25 euros. Although it can’t replace a salary, with consistency, it’s possible to accumulate a decent monthly sum, paid directly to a bank account or PayPal.

Pros and Cons of BeMyEye

The main advantage of BeMyEye is its flexibility. There are no strings attached or obligations: you work when and where you want. The app offers an active earning opportunity, turning time spent grocery shopping into a profitable activity. However, there are also disadvantages. The availability of missions heavily depends on the geographical area, with a higher concentration in large cities. Furthermore, competition can be high, and the higher-paying missions get booked quickly. Some users complain about the strictness in photo validation, which, if not compliant with the required standards, can lead to the rejection of the mission.

Roamler: Beyond Mystery Shopping

Roamler, originating in the Netherlands and popular in Italy through a partnership with Doxa, takes a slightly different approach by introducing elements of gamification. Here too, the core activity is mystery shopping, but the experience is structured in levels. By completing the initial training missions, the user accumulates experience points (XP) that allow them to level up and unlock more complex and better-paying tasks. This system encourages active participation and quality work, creating a community of more experienced and reliable users. Payment is handled via PayPal or bank transfer and has no minimum withdrawal threshold.

Missions, Levels, and Community

Missions on Roamler are similar to those on BeMyEye: price checks, stock verification, photos of displays. The key difference lies in the level-based system. Initially, few low-paying missions are available. As you gain experience and prove your reliability, you gain access to more interesting “paid” tasks. This mechanism, while requiring an initial time investment, rewards consistency and accuracy. Roamler also focuses heavily on its community, offering a direct communication channel with the support team via chat to resolve doubts or problems during missions.

Pros and Cons of Roamler

Roamler’s strong point is its professional growth system. Gamification makes the experience more engaging, and the ability to unlock higher-paying missions is a strong incentive. This can lead to potentially higher earnings compared to other platforms once you reach the higher levels. The main drawback is the initial “slowness”: before you can earn significant amounts, you need to complete several unpaid training tasks. As with BeMyEye, mission availability is greater in urban centers, making the app less attractive for those living in more remote areas.

BeMyEye vs. Roamler: Which App Should You Choose?

The choice between BeMyEye and Roamler depends on your expectations and availability. BeMyEye is ideal for those looking for immediate earnings without too many frills. Its interface is straightforward: you see a mission, book it, and complete it. It’s perfect for sporadic use, to earn a few extra euros without an ongoing commitment. Roamler, on the other hand, is aimed at those willing to invest some time to build a solid profile and access greater earning opportunities in the long run. Its level-based system rewards quality and consistency, almost like a growth path within the platform. Practical Tips to Maximize Your Earnings

To succeed with mystery shopping apps, it’s not enough to just accept missions. It’s essential to be precise and professional. Before starting, carefully reading all the instructions is the most important step to prevent your work from being rejected. During the mission, it’s crucial to take clear, bright photos that frame exactly what is required. Another tip is to enable notifications to be alerted as soon as new missions are published, as the best ones are assigned in minutes. Finally, to optimize time and travel, it’s useful to plan a route that allows you to complete multiple missions in the same area. How much can you really earn with BeMyEye and Roamler?

Earnings vary based on the complexity and frequency of missions. For a single task, payment can range from about 3 to 25 euros. It’s not a fixed salary, but a way to supplement your income and earn some extra cash in your free time. Consistent users report being able to reach interesting amounts, but this requires constant effort and the willingness to travel within your area.

Are BeMyEye and Roamler reliable apps for payments?

Yes, both applications are considered reliable for payments. Once a mission is completed and approved, the payment is credited to a virtual wallet within the app. From there, you can transfer the money to your bank account or a PayPal account. Generally, payments are processed quickly, sometimes even instantly for small amounts.

What kind of missions do you have to perform?

The missions are varied and usually consist of small verification tasks inside stores and supermarkets. You might be asked to photograph how certain products are displayed on shelves, check prices and promotions, verify the presence of promotional materials, or act as a true mystery shopper to evaluate service quality. There are also missions to be done from home, such as surveys or questionnaires.

Do I need any special skills to use these apps?

No specific skills are required. You just need a smartphone with a good camera and an internet connection. The most important thing is to carefully follow the instructions provided for each mission, and be precise and honest in reporting the information. Some more complex missions, which might require interacting with store staff, are usually paid more.

Is this a legal activity? And what about taxes?

Yes, mystery shopping is a legal and recognized activity used by companies to monitor service quality. Regarding tax matters, earnings from these occasional activities must be declared as “miscellaneous income” if you exceed a certain annual threshold set by law. It is always advisable to get information on current regulations or consult a professional to properly manage your tax situation.
